    Descrizione fornita dall'editore in inglese:

    Experiencing Chinese: Living in China is a language book specially written for foreign beginners of the Chinese language. It is suitable for adults who want a short course for learning Chinese. It provides material suitable both for short-term classes and for one-on-one teaching.

    The book incorporates the concept of learning-through-experience and functional language learning. It is designed to meet the basic requirements for daily social communication and focuses on the training and listening and speaking skills.

    The book consists of one Pronunciation cap, and 12 units, totaling 40-50 teaching hours.

    Lesson 1: Hello;
    Lesson 2: What time is it now;
    Lesson 3: How much does the sweater cost;
    Lesson 4: I'd like a fried diced chicken with peanuts; Lesson
    5: What do you do; Lesson
    6: Is Jenny in; Lesson
    7: Go straight ahead; Lesson
    8: Where is your new house; Lesson
    9: What's the matter with you; Lesson
    10: Can you repair a computer: Lesson
    11: It's too cold; Lesson
    12: Please clean the table.
